Eryce Griffin won a trophy for the Northern division championship, but lost a match deterchamp. mining the over-a- ll Tex Bowcutt and Shawn Re Id brought home trophies for third and fourth places, respectively. Frank Weiler placed fifth but won no trophy. Annette Robbins captured the top girl's trophy. Other teams Li the division came from Box Elder, Sky View, Roy, Layton, Woods Cross, Sand-ridJr. High and Bonneville. Box Elder won second place in team and individual scoring. In addition the Bears have added some reserve height in Dwight Clark, a junior, at 6'2" and Dale Thompson, a soph- 64". omore at and Richards who alternated at the post last year will be hard pressed by the sophomore Thompson, Hughes said. On the guard line, Hughes will have Richard Wood back to run the team. Wood, a good outside shooter, should be the spark plug for the team. Rick Adams, a junior, could see action at the guard post also. Richards, Bair Williams and Wood were starters on last season's team. The team will "lack overall speed" but should be strong on the board. They could come up with a few fast breaks if someone on the boards comes up with a good outlet pass to one of the guards. This fall and winter "burnt orange" Is appropriate, at least where season snowmothe 1973-7- 4 bile stickers are concerned. The new orange stickers are obtainable in person or by mail from the Division office, 1596 West North Temple, Salt Lake City, Utah 84116 by submitting the following: 1. A county property tax clearance. 2. A completed 1973-7- 4 application card. 3. The last registration card (or $1.00 extraX or a copy of the bill of sale on a newly purchased machine. 4. A $5.00 registration fee. Preprinted applications have been mailed to all previous registrants and blank applications are available at all county assessors offices, most snowmobile and recreation vehicle dealerships and the State Park office, 1596 West North Temple, Salt Lake City, Utah 84116. Those who obtained their county property tax clearance after January L 1973 and whose application preprinted 1973-7- 4 card shows "Taxes Paid For 1973" will not need to submit a tax clearance, if application is made before December 31, 1973. If they don't have their preprinted application, clearance will be required from their If the last county assessor. property tax clearance was obtained and dated prior to December' 31, 1972, the 1973 assessment must be paid prior to the 1973-7- 4 application.
